Types of Cells



Cells are broadly categorized into two types:

Prokaryotic Cells


- Lack a nucleus
- Have a simple cell structure
- Examples: bacteria and archaea

Eukaryotic Cells


- Possess a nucleus
- Have complex organelles
- Examples: plant cells, animal cells, fungi

Main Components of Cell Structure



Eukaryotic cells contain numerous organelles and structures, each with specific functions crucial for cell survival and activity. The answer key provides detailed descriptions of these components, often accompanied by labeled diagrams for visual clarity.

1. Cell Membrane


- Also known as the plasma membrane
- A phospholipid bilayer embedded with proteins
- Functions:
- Acts as a selective barrier
- Regulates what enters and exits the cell
- Provides cell communication and signaling

2. Cytoplasm


- Gel-like substance filling the cell interior
- Contains all organelles and cell parts
- Supports and suspends organelles

3. Nucleus


- The control center of the cell
- Contains genetic material (DNA)
- Surrounded by nuclear envelope with nuclear pores
- Functions:
- Stores genetic information
- Coordinates cell activities like growth and reproduction

4. Mitochondria


- Known as the powerhouses of the cell
- Double-membraned organelles
- Function:
- Generate ATP through cellular respiration
- Provide energy for cellular processes

5. Endoplasmic Reticulum (ER)


- Network of membrane-bound tubes and sacs
- Types:
- Rough ER: Studded with ribosomes; synthesizes proteins
- Smooth ER: Lacks ribosomes; synthesizes lipids and detoxifies substances

6. Golgi Apparatus


- Series of flattened membrane sacs
- Functions:
- Modifies, sorts, and packages proteins and lipids
- Produces lysosomes

7. Lysosomes


- Contain digestive enzymes
- Function:
- Break down waste materials and cellular debris
- Participate in cell death (apoptosis)

8. Ribosomes


- Small particles either free-floating or attached to rough ER
- Function:
- Synthesizing proteins

9. Cytoskeleton


- Network of protein fibers
- Provides structural support
- Facilitates cell movement and transport

10. Vacuoles


- Storage sacs for water, nutrients, or waste
- In plant cells, a large central vacuole maintains turgor pressure

11. Chloroplasts (Found in plant cells)


- Organelles responsible for photosynthesis
- Contain chlorophyll, which captures light energy

Cell Types and Structural Differences



While the core components are similar, there are structural differences between plant and animal cells, which are covered in the Gizmos Cell Structure Answer Key.

Plant Cells


- Have a rigid cell wall outside the cell membrane
- Contain chloroplasts
- Possess a large central vacuole
- Often rectangular in shape

Animal Cells


- Lack a cell wall
- Do not have chloroplasts
- Have smaller vacuoles
- Usually round or irregular in shape

Understanding these differences helps students identify cell types and comprehend their specialized functions.

Functions of Cell Structures



The answer key emphasizes how each component contributes to overall cell function:

- The cell membrane maintains homeostasis.
- The nucleus controls cell activities by regulating gene expression.
- Mitochondria supply energy required for cellular tasks.
- The ER and Golgi apparatus work together in protein synthesis and processing.
- Lysosomes remove waste and recycle materials.
- Chloroplasts convert sunlight into chemical energy in plant cells.
- The cytoskeleton maintains cell shape and aids in intracellular transport.
